通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

能告诉我开发费用怎么算吗

能告诉我开发费用怎么算吗

计算开发费用通常包括多个因素:项目的复杂性、开发时间、开发团队的专业水平、技术要求以及项目的规模。在这其中,项目的复杂性和开发时间是两个最重要的因素。简单的项目只需要基本的编程技能和较短的时间,费用相对较低。而复杂的项目需要更深入的技术知识、更多的时间,以及更多的人力资源,因此费用相对较高。接下来,我们将详细讨论如何计算开发费用。

一、项目的复杂性

项目的复杂性是计算开发费用的首要因素。复杂性由项目的功能需求、技术难度、用户界面设计以及数据管理等方面决定。在项目开始之前,开发团队需要进行详细的需求分析,确定项目的主要功能和附加功能,以及可能遇到的技术难题。这些因素都会影响开发的时间和成本。

首先,功能需求对开发费用的影响主要表现在功能的数量和复杂性上。功能越多、越复杂,需要的开发时间就越长,费用就越高。例如,一个简单的网站可能只需要基本的页面布局和一些简单的交互,而一个复杂的电子商务网站可能需要用户账户管理、购物车、支付接口、商品推荐等复杂功能。

其次,技术难度也会影响开发费用。不同的技术有不同的学习曲线和开发难度。例如,开发一个基于HTML和CSS的静态网页比开发一个基于React或Vue的单页面应用要简单得多,因此费用也相对较低。

最后,用户界面设计和数据管理也是影响开发费用的重要因素。一个美观、易用的用户界面需要花费大量时间和精力设计和优化,而大量的数据管理和处理也需要专业的数据库知识和技术。

二、开发时间

开发时间是另一个影响开发费用的重要因素。开发时间主要取决于项目的复杂性、开发团队的效率和工作量

首先,项目的复杂性直接影响开发时间。如上所述,功能越多、越复杂,需要的开发时间就越长。

其次,开发团队的效率也会影响开发时间。一个高效的开发团队可以在短时间内完成大量的工作,而一个效率低下的团队可能需要更长的时间。因此,在选择开发团队时,应考虑其过往的项目经验和项目管理能力。

最后,工作量也是影响开发时间的一个重要因素。一般来说,开发一个项目需要多个阶段,包括需求分析、设计、编码、测试和维护。每个阶段都需要大量的工作,工作量越大,需要的时间就越长。

三、开发团队的专业水平

开发团队的专业水平是决定开发费用的另一个重要因素。专业的开发团队通常会提供高质量的服务,但费用也相对较高

首先,专业的开发团队通常有丰富的项目经验和深厚的技术积累,可以有效地处理各种复杂的技术问题,减少项目的风险。

其次,专业的开发团队通常有良好的项目管理能力,可以有效地控制项目的进度和质量,避免项目的延期和超预算。

最后,专业的开发团队通常会提供完善的售后服务,包括技术支持和维护,以确保项目的稳定运行。

四、技术要求

项目的技术要求也会影响开发费用。不同的技术有不同的学习曲线和开发难度,因此费用也会有所不同

例如,开发一个基于HTML和CSS的静态网页比开发一个基于React或Vue的单页面应用要简单得多,因此费用也相对较低。相反,如果项目需要使用到人工智能、大数据等高端技术,那么费用就会相对较高。

五、项目的规模

项目的规模也是影响开发费用的一个重要因素。一般来说,项目规模越大,需要的资源和时间就越多,费用就越高

项目的规模可以从多个方面来衡量,包括项目的功能需求、用户数量、数据量等。例如,一个面向全球的大型电子商务网站,其功能需求、用户数量和数据量都非常大,因此开发费用也会非常高。

总结起来,计算开发费用需要综合考虑项目的复杂性、开发时间、开发团队的专业水平、技术要求和项目的规模等多个因素。只有全面、准确地理解这些因素,才能准确地计算出开发费用。

相关问答FAQs:

1. 什么因素会影响开发费用?
开发费用的计算会受到许多因素的影响,包括项目的复杂性、功能要求、设计风格、技术要求以及所需的开发时间等等。

2. 如何确定一个合理的开发费用?
确定合理的开发费用需要综合考虑多个因素。首先,您可以与开发团队沟通,详细了解他们的收费标准和工作流程。其次,您可以与其他类似项目的业主交流,了解他们的开发费用范围。最后,根据项目的具体要求和预算,与开发团队协商确定一个合理的费用。

3. 开发费用包括哪些方面的费用?
开发费用可能包括项目规划和需求分析、设计和界面开发、编码和测试、服务器和域名注册、维护和更新等方面的费用。具体的费用项目可以根据项目的需求和合同进行具体的明确。

相关文章